  23. Taunt is a tool like any other. If you find it useful, use it. If not, don't. It's not "critical". I find it helpful in many situations, but I have tauntless tanks as well. I would usually suggest that first time tankers start with it, though, and move on to going tauntless once they've got the hang of how things work.
